My iPhone both sends and receives messages from 2 different phones. They are registered with the same iTunes account. What can I do to stop this?

My partner and I both have iPhone 5s and an iPad. We registered all three products with the same iTunes account as we download music and movies together. I have noticed when my partner sends me a message it also appears on my phone that I have sent it AND recieved it. The same goes for when I text him. I send the message to his phone and my phone also recieves it. Facetime does the same thing. Its very strange. Does any one know what I can do to stop this from happening?

To stop this, don't use the same Apple ID on both phones for iMessage and FaceTime.  (You can continue to use the same ID for iTunes; it doesn't need to be the same as the ID used for iMessage or FaceTime.)
On one of the phones, go to Settings>Messages>Send & Receive, tap the ID, sign out, then sign back in with a different ID.  Then do the same thing in Settings>FaceTime.

  • Hi all, I have four kids and they are all using the same itunes account.......Is there something I can do so they don't all see eachothers imessages?

    My kids are using 4 different ipods with the same itunes/apple account, Is there something I can for them to use facetime/imessages withouth seeing eachothers messages?  I mean set up different accounts for messages?

    - Create a NEW account using these instructions for each user. Make sure you follow the instructions. Many do not and if you do not you will not get the None option. You must use an email address that you have not used with Apple before.
    Creating an iTunes Store, App Store, iBookstore, and Mac App Store account without a credit card
    - Us the new ID for Settings>FaceTime and Settings>Messags>Send and Receive and Settings>iCloud. Continue to use the common ID for Settings>iTuns and App Stores.

  • I purchased a song on my iMac on iTunes and it plays on that but won't play on my macbook even though both computers are authorized under the same iTunes account.  how do I fix this?

    I purchased a song on my iMac on iTunes and it plays on that but won't play on my macbook even though both computers are authorized under the same iTunes account.  It says that i have to authorize my macbook and sign into iTunes, but then says its already authorized.  How do I fix this?

    Hi stuartbonk,
    Welcome to the Support Communities!  Here are some steps you can try if you keep getting asked to authorize your MacBook for iTunes:
    iTunes repeatedly prompts to authorize computer to play iTunes Store purchases - Apple Support
    http://support.apple.com/en-us/HT203160
    If you authorize your computer to play your iTunes Store purchases, but you can't play them and iTunes keeps prompting you to authorize, try these suggestions.
    Authorize your purchases from an administrator account
    To authorize your purchases from an administrator account, follow these steps:
    Log in to the administrator account.
    Note: If you don't have access to an administrator password, you'll need to contact the administrator of this computer. If this is a work computer, this may be your IT department.
    Make sure you have the latest version of iTunes installed. You can download the latest version free.
    Choose Store > Authorize Computer.
    Enter your iTunes account name and password.
    Note: If you have multiple accounts, you'll need to log in to the iTunes Store and authorize each account separately.
    Quit iTunes.
    After you've authorized your computer on your administrator account, you'll need to log out and log back in to the user account you'd like to play your purchases from. Once you're logged back in, simply open iTunes, select an iTunes Store purchase in your library, and click Play. The item should begin to play.Authorize using the correct account name
    The items you're trying to play might have been purchased using a different iTunes Store account. To determine which account was used to purchase an item, follow these steps:
    Select a purchased song in your library and choose File > Get Info.
    Click the Summary tab. Note the Account Name that appears in the list. This is the account name (Apple ID) you'll need to use when authorizing your computer to play this purchase.
    Note: The account name that appears is the one you used when purchasing the item and does not change if the account name (Apple ID) changes.
    If you've authorized the Apple ID that is shown in the Summary tab, you can check the purchase history for that Apple ID from Store > View My Account. If your purchase history does not reflect the purchase of the items in your iTunes library, consider any other Apple ID you may have created, and authorize the computer for your additional Apple ID.
    If you forgot the password to one of your accounts, you can recover it using Apple's password-recovery website.Remove the SC Info folderIf you're still unable to authorize your computer to play your purchases, you may be able to resolve your issue by removing the "SC Info" folder. To do so, follow these steps:
    OS X
    Quit iTunes and any other open applications until only Finder is open.
    Choose Go > Go to Folder.
    Type /Users/Shared/SC Info and click Go.
    If Finder is not already set to column view, set it by choosing View > as Columns.
    Select the SC Info folder and move it to the Trash by choosing File > Move to Trash.
    Restart the computer and open iTunes.
    Authorize your computer to play your purchases. Note: If you have multiple accounts you'll need to authorize your computer for each account. For more information on how to authorize your computer, see this article.

  • 2 iphones with the same itunes account...

    Hi All
    Just wondering if anyone has the answer i need! A friend of mine and his wife are using the same itunes account for both their iphones, this is causing issues now as the info on the phones are starting to merge with each other so is it possible to set up a new itunes account for the wifes phone without losing any data?
    thanks

    Yes - well, not iTunes, but new AppleIDs to use with other Apple services.
    They can keep a common AppleID for iTunes and App store purchased content, but get and use their own different AppleIDs for iCloud and iMessage.  That way their iCloud email, iCloud backups, iCloud sync'd content, and iMessages will be separate.
    To change iCloud accounts on a device, you have to go into the iCloud account settings, delete the account, then log back in with the new AppleID.
    To change iMessage, go to the messages settings, select the appleID, log out, then log in with the new AppleID.
    They can grab free gmail, hotmail, MS Live, AOL or whatever free email they wish if they need a new primary email to create a new AppleID.
    iTunes and App store purchases are permanently tied to the AppleID used when purchasing, so they would not want to change that if they want to share purchased content.
